Settings (2)

Upconverter

Use to activate the upconversion circuit when receiving
PCM format signals.

OFF

Disable the upconverter.

ON

Enable the upconverter.
D/D upconversion to 192 kHz of PCM signals with sam-
pling frequencies of less than 192 kHz is followed by D/A
conversion.

PCM digital filter

Use to set the digital filter when receiving PCM format
signals.

OFF

Disable the digital filter.

SHARP

Use a digital filter with a sharp rolloff.

SLOW

Use a digital filter with a slow rolloff.

o

When receiving signals at 352.8 kHz or 384 kHz, the
digital filter will be disabled during playback regardless
of this setting.

DSD analog FIR filter

Use to set the analog filter used when receiving DSD for-
mat signals.

FIR1

fc=185 kHz, Gain=−6.6 dB

FIR2

fc=90 kHz, Gain=+0.3 dB

FIR3

fc=85 kHz, Gain=−1.5 dB

FIR4

fc=94 kHz, Gain=−3.3 dB

NOTE
fc:

Cutoff frequency

Gain: Filter stage gain

Line output

Use to select the analog audio output connectors used.

RCA

Output through the RCA jacks.

XLR2

Output through the XLR connectors with 2: HOT polarity.

XLR3

Output through the XLR connectors with 3: HOT polarity.
